Kota Bharu's Sultan Ismail Petra Airport to be expanded


Malaysia Airports Holdings Berhad (MAHB) general manager Datuk Badlisham Ghazali says the Sultan Ismail Petra Airport is scheduled to undergo expansion works and had requested for RM500 million allocation from the Federal Government.
KOTA BHARU: The Sultan Ismail Petra Airport will be expanded under the 11th Malaysia Plan to accommodate more passengers and aircraft

Malaysia Airports Holding Bhd (MAHB) general manager Datuk Badlisham Ghazali said it has requested an allocation of RM500 million from the Federal Government for the purpose. 

"The airport terminal has a capacity of 1.5 million passengers annually, but it is presently handling more than two million people. 

It currently handles 70 landings and departures daily and forecast to handle four million people. 

"The six parking bays will be doubled to 12 while the runway will be lengthened slightly by 100 metres; this is still under discussion," he told reporters after a corporate social responsibility (CSR) programme here today. 

Asked when the project will start, Badlisham said MAHB is waiting for the 2017 Budget in October.

"This project is one of our priorities. The design has been discussed and we are waiting for the allocation from the Federal Government," he said.
